Question 1

Easy

Find the sum of the first 5 terms of the series: 1 + 2 + 3 + 4 + 5.

💡 Hint: Use the formula for the sum of an arithmetic series.

Question 2

Easy

Determine the common difference for the series: 7, 10, 13, 16.

💡 Hint: Subtract subsequent terms.
